from tkinter import*

def btnClick (numbers) :

global operator

operator=operator + str (numbers)

text_Input.set(operator)

def btnClearDisplay ():

global operator

operator=""

text_Input.set("")

def btnEqualsInput () :

global operator

sumup=str (eval(operator))

text_Input.set(sumup)

operator=""

cal = Tk ()

cal . title("Calculator")

operator=""

text_Input =StringVar ()

txtDisplay = Entry (cal ,font=('arial' ,20 ,'bold') , textvariable=text_Input, bd=30 , insertwidth=4,bg="powder blue" , justify='right').grid(columnspan=4)

btn7=Button (cal,padx=16,pady=16,bd=8,fg="black" ,font=('arial' , 20,'bold') ,text="7" ,bg="powder blue",command=lambda:btnClick(7)) .grid(row=1 ,column=0)

btn8=Button (cal,padx=16,pady=16,bd=8,fg="black" ,font=('arial' , 20,'bold') ,text="8" ,bg="powder blue",command=lambda:btnClick(8)) .grid(row=1 ,column=1)

btn9=Button (cal,padx=16,pady=16,bd=8,fg="black" ,font=('arial' , 20,'bold') ,text="9",bg="powder blue",command=lambda:btnClick(9)) .grid(row=1 ,column=2)

addition=Button (cal,padx=16,pady=16,bd=8,fg="black" ,font=('arial' , 20,'bold') ,text="+",bg="powder blue",command=lambda:btnClick("+")) .grid(row=1 ,column=3)

#=========================================================

btn4=Button (cal,padx=16,pady=16,bd=8,fg="black" ,font=('arial' , 20,'bold') ,text="4",bg="powder blue",command=lambda:btnClick(4)) .grid(row=2 ,column=0)

btn5=Button (cal,padx=16,pady=16,bd=8,fg="black" ,font=('arial' , 20,'bold') ,text="5",bg="powder blue",command=lambda:btnClick(5)) .grid(row=2 ,column=1)

btn6=Button (cal,padx=16,pady=16,bd=8,fg="black" ,font=('arial' , 20,'bold') ,text="6",bg="powder blue",command=lambda:btnClick(6)) .grid(row=2 ,column=2)

subtraction=Button (cal,padx=16,pady=16,bd=8,fg="black" ,font=('arial' , 20,'bold') ,text="-",bg="powder blue",command=lambda:btnClick("-")) .grid(row=2 ,column=3)

#=========================================================

btn1=Button (cal,padx=16,pady=16,bd=8,fg="black" ,font=('arial' , 20,'bold') ,text="1",bg="powder blue",command=lambda:btnClick(1)) .grid(row=3 ,column=0)

btn2=Button (cal,padx=16,pady=16,bd=8,fg="black" ,font=('arial' , 20,'bold') ,text="2",bg="powder blue",command=lambda:btnClick(2)) .grid(row=3 ,column=1)

btn3=Button (cal,padx=16,pady=16,bd=8,fg="black" ,font=('arial' , 20,'bold') ,text="3",bg="powder blue",command=lambda:btnClick(3)) .grid(row=3 ,column=2)

multiply=Button (cal,padx=16,pady=16,bd=8,fg="black" ,font=('arial' , 20,'bold') ,text="*",bg="powder blue",command=lambda:btnClick("*")) .grid(row=3 ,column=3)

#=========================================================

btn0=Button (cal,padx=16,pady=16,bd=8,fg="black" ,font=('arial' , 20,'bold') ,text="0",bg="powder blue",command=lambda:btnClick(0)) .grid(row=4 ,column=0)

btnClear=Button (cal,padx=16,pady=16,bd=8,fg="black" ,font=('arial' , 20,'bold') ,text="C" , bg="powder blue" ,command= btnClearDisplay).grid(row=4 ,column=1)

btnEquals=Button (cal,padx=16,pady=16,bd=8,fg="black" ,font=('arial' , 20,'bold') ,text="=" , bg="powder blue" ,command=btnEqualsInput ) .grid(row=4 ,column=2)

Division=Button (cal,padx=16,pady=16,bd=8,fg="black" ,font=('arial' , 20,'bold') ,text="/",bg="powder blue",command=lambda:btnClick("/")) .grid(row=4 ,column=3)
